Anastasia Kitsul, the Honorary Consul of the Russian Federation in Puerto Rico at (787) 315-0419.  We generally hold two events per year - Russian Christmas Tree Event or "Elka" for kids on/around January 7th (Russian Christmas date or "Rozhdestvo") and we participate in the multi-cultural festival and parade in August, held in the town of Lares.  We also hold a few impromptu gatherings per year, usually in Makarios restaurant located in Old San Juan, so please get on Anastasia's email list (consul@russianconsulatepr.org) if you want to hear about those.  It would be lovely to have you join any of our festivities, as we welcome anyone who speaks Russian, has been to Russia or has an interest in Russia, Russians, Russian food, former Soviet Union etc.  Take a look at the Honorary Consul link to learn more.

We estimate there is about 50 Russian speakers on the island of Puerto Rico, most of whom came forward upon learning about existence of the Russian Honorary Consul Anastasia due to the highly televised case of Russian child's adoption in 2004.  We have a fairly diverse community here, including UPR professors, former Moscow Gymnastics star and former Circus member.  We have moscovites, Georgians, Kazakhs and Dominicans who have studied at Moscow State University.  Many are married to Puerto Ricans.  Please visit the Russian Community link to learn more about the members of Russo-rican community and see pictures of events we have held in the past.

There are also around 50 Puerto Rican families who have chosen to adopt children from all over Russia.  These dedicated parents have gathered together to form Russo-rican Education Foundation (Fundación Rusorriqueña Pro-Educación) to network and help their children grow up multicultural.  If you are interested in learning more, please be sure to check the link leading to the Fundación Rusorriqueña Pro-Educación.
